WSDOT Names Jack Burkman Southwest Region Planning Manager

Date:  Friday, January 19, 2007

Contact: Alissa Bateman, WSDOT Communications, (360) 905-2078 (Vancouver)

VANCOUVER – The Washington State Department of Transportation (WSDOT) is pleased to announce Jack Burkman as the Southwest Region Planning Manager. Burkman began in his new position January 16.

Burkman has over twenty five years of experience with Hewlett Packard, first as an engineer, and later, as a manager and an executive. He has served on the C-TRAN Board of Directors, the Vancouver City Council, the Vancouver Planning Oversight Committee, the Clark County Planning Commission, and numerous other councils and committees in the community.

The Southwest Region Planning Office conducts planning studies in partnership with a variety of local jurisdictions and stakeholders, including the general public. It also defines and prioritizes future transportation improvement projects in the region. Over the past two years, the Southwest Region Program Manager had been managing both the Planning and Program Management Offices.
